Web18 de feb. de 2024 · The white shark is born at approximately 4 feet long and can grow up to about 20 feet long, weighing over 4,000 pounds. The white shark has a diverse and opportunistic diet of fish, invertebrates, and marine mammals. Juvenile white sharks mainly eat bottom fish, smaller sharks and rays, and schooling fish and squids.
